
Evansville's Pier-Olivier Pelletier Named Oakley CHL Goaltender of the Week
February 28, 2012 - Central Hockey League (CHL) News Release
GLENDALE, AZ (February 28, 2012) -The Central Hockey League announced today that Evansville's Pier-Olivier Pelletier has been named the Oakley Central Hockey League Goaltender of the Week for the period ending February 26, 2012.

The St. Louis, Quebec native has been a main catalyst for the IceMen's recent surge that has seen them win 10 straight games. Pelletier has won five straight starts and this past week went 2-0 allowing two goals while stopping 68 of 70 shots (.971 save percentage).
Pelletier's week started off with a 35 save performance in Evansville's "ËKid's Day Game' on Wednesday, a 5-2 IceMen victory. He then made 33 saves in a 3-0 shutout win at home over the Fort Wayne Komets.
On the season, Pelletier is 13-9-2 with a 2.60 goals against average and a .923 save percentage. The 6-2, 194-pound goalie started the season on a tear going 8-4-1 through December 11 allowing just 30 goals over that stretch. He then spent time on the injured reserve and went two months without a victory going 0-5-1 between December 11 and February 11 when his recent win streak began.
